The Bard's Tale Reviews

Tonight we bring you news of two more reviews on the web for inXile's recently released console RPG, The Bard's Tale. The first is over at Game Revolution with an overall score of "C-":
As a fan of the original Bard's Tale and of other console action/RPGs, I am profoundly disappointed by this imitative stand-up routine. Its sardonic take on typical conventions is thwarted by its own weak design, and its tongue-in-cheek humor fails more often than it succeeds. Laughter might well be the best medicine, but a bad joke is the worst ailment.

And the second is at TenTonHammer with an overall score of 4/5:
If a game can be refreshing, then The Bard's Tale is exactly that. It makes you laugh and when was the time that you remember a game doing that? Sure, we often smile and say, "Did you see that?" while playing games, but a real down deep gut laugh is hard to come by.

Do yourself a favour and give this game a shot. I don't have time to go back to games and replay them very often, but The Bard's Tale is on my list.
